Set during a Vienna Congress, Count Zedlau, Viennese ambassador of Reuss-Schleiz-Greiz, is trying to balance his amorous
involvements. Up from the country his wife Gabriele arrives at his villa in Dobling, unaware that his ballerina mistress
Franziska is installed there. The Count's valet attempts to protect his master's interests, unaware of the Count's latest
interest in Josef's own girlfriend, the model Pepi. Confusion and humour ensue as identities are deliberately concealed….
Spirit of Vienna was arranged from Strauss dances, such as 'Morning Papers' and 'Artists Life' by Adolf Müller in 1899,
with the permission of Strauss. Set to a libretto by Victor Leon and Leo Stein, the sparkle and brilliance of his melodies,
allied to a lively plot has ensured its lasting popularity.
